[glibmm/glibmm-2-66] Gio::MemoryInputStream: Ignore deprecation of g_memdup()
- From: Kjell Ahlstedt <kjellahl src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[glibmm/glibmm-2-66] Gio::MemoryInputStream: Ignore deprecation of g_memdup()
- Date: Tue, 16 Feb 2021 08:51:52 +0000 (UTC)
commit b69c0ce9c0b62cac55c09a9ea0893ccbd8ec4b64
Author: Kjell Ahlstedt <kjellahlstedt gmail com>
Date: Tue Feb 16 09:49:52 2021 +0100
Gio::MemoryInputStream: Ignore deprecation of g_memdup()
gio/src/memoryinputstream.ccg | 3 +++
1 file changed, 3 insertions(+)
---
diff --git a/gio/src/memoryinputstream.ccg b/gio/src/memoryinputstream.ccg
index 1388d7f6..15559211 100644
--- a/gio/src/memoryinputstream.ccg
+++ b/gio/src/memoryinputstream.ccg
@@ -67,6 +67,8 @@ MemoryInputStream::add_data(const std::string& data)
g_memory_input_stream_add_data(gobj(), data_copy, -1, g_free);
}
+// g_memdup() is deprecated in glib 2.68.
+G_GNUC_BEGIN_IGNORE_DEPRECATIONS
void
MemoryInputStream::add_data(const void* data, gssize len)
{
@@ -80,6 +82,7 @@ MemoryInputStream::add_data(const void* data, gssize len)
g_memory_input_stream_add_data(gobj(), data_copy, len, g_free);
}
+G_GNUC_END_IGNORE_DEPRECATIONS
_DEPRECATE_IFDEF_END
void
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]